A1SJCPU Description​

The A1SJCPU is a compact, high-performance PLC CPU unit designed for small to medium-scale automation applications. It serves as the central processing unit for the Mitsubishi A Series PLC system, handling program execution, logic operations, data processing, and communication with various I/O and special function modules. It features a program memory capacity of 8K steps and can support a maximum of 256 I/O points

. Its design emphasizes reliability and ease of integration into diverse industrial control systems.

 

A1SJCPU Features​

  • ​Efficient Processing:​​ The CPU utilizes Mitsubishi's proprietary sequential control chip (MSP), offering processing speeds and instruction sets that were competitive with larger PLCs at its time

    .

     

  • ​Modular System Expansion:​​ The A1SJCPU works within a modular PLC structure, allowing users to expand the system's capabilities by adding various I/O modules (digital, analog), special function modules (positioning, temperature control, high-speed counting, network communication), and extension base units to meet specific application needs

    .

     

  • ​Stable Program Execution:​​ It operates on a cyclic scan process, consistently executing user programs through stages of input sampling, program execution, and output refresh, ensuring predictable and reliable control behavior

    .

     

  • ​Programming Flexibility:​​ The unit supports standard PLC programming languages, notably ladder logic, for creating control programs. It is programmable using Mitsubishi's software tools like GX Developer

    .

     

  • ​Integrated Functionality:​​ Some variants may include built-in features like a data communication line interface (e.g., coaxial or optical data link), enhancing its connectivity options for network configurations like MELSECNET

    .
